The Kindergarten Readiness Camp Support Staff will provide additional support and supervision to incoming Kindergarten students participating in summer programming.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ential function satisfactorily. Answer questions and provide a reteach of information to students participating in the program. Actively participate in the program, contribute to daily instruction, and complete all assigned tasks. Initiate and encourage students attending the program. Maintain a positive relationship with the students and staff working in the program. Ask for guidance and assistance from the coordinator when unable to assist a student. Monitor and supervise the students within assigned areas of the school. Support positive approaches for dealing with student behavior. Utilize de-escalation strategies when needed. Arrive and depart on time for your scheduled work. Perform other duties as assigned. (i.e.: taking attendance, meal counts, program arrival and departure).QUALIFICATIONS
EDUCATION Associate's Degree or 60 hours of college credit required Bachelor's degree preferredEXPERIENCE
Experience working in a school setting Prior experience working for USD 116 Summer Programming is preferred Internal applicants onlyOTHER SKILLS AND ABILITIES
De-escalation strategies, social and emotional learning strategies, and relationship building skills Leadership skills Position requires self-initiative and active engagement and participation throughout the day.TERMS OF EMPLOYMENT
Daily hours 7:45am-12:15pm, Monday-Friday, August 3-7, 2026 Hourly pay $22 with 2 hours of pay for planning Position is for one week only- Monday-Friday, August 3-7, 2026 Specific hours to be determined by the program coordinator &/or building administrator. Arrive prior to students and leave after students have been dismissed. Orientation meeting scheduled prior to the start of the programSTART & END DATE
